This passage taken from Acts 20 is given to an
entirely Christian audience. It’s Paul’s handoff of ministry responsibility to
the Ephesian elders before he departs for Jerusalem. The LORD gave Paul a message and a mission
that created a ministry. The reading can
be broken down in this way.
Paul’s Message (vv.17-21) Paul did not
shrink from declaring anything that was profitable.
Paul’s Mission (vv. 22-27) Paul is
headed to Jerusalem even though imprisonment and afflictions await him.
This Ministry (vv. 28-35) Be alert, knowing you are
commended to God and the word of His grace.
Collect for the Fourth Sunday of Easter: Almighty God, merciful Father, since You have wakened from death the Shepherd of Your sheep, grant us Your Holy Spirit that when we hear the voice of our Shepherd we may know Him who calls us each by name and follow where He leads; through the same Jesus Christ, Your Son, our Lord, who lives and reigns with You and the Holy Spirit, one God, now and forever. Amen. [2]-
